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
184381 663580 63 286
29869038710 81 715853140
29869038710 81 715853140
86 999 9781825784 78995477 54707
All about undefined
Interested in learning more?
29869038710 81 715853140
86 999 9781825784 78995477 54707
See more
612018 98504544124
98568 67 7421
See more
7411254 8665
625695 53 79421404483 75
See more